History and Background of Alaska Airlines

Founded in 1932, Alaska Airlines has a rich history that reflects its growth from a small regional carrier to one of the major airlines in the United States. Originally established as McGee Airways, the airline changed its name to Alaska Airlines in 1944 and began expanding its routes throughout the Pacific Northwest and into Alaska. Over the decades, Alaska Airlines has built a reputation for reliability, customer service, and innovation, becoming a key player in the airline industry.

The airline’s history is marked by strategic acquisitions and partnerships that have expanded its reach. Notably, the merger with Horizon Air in 1986 allowed Alaska Airlines to enhance its regional service offerings. In recent years, the airline has continued to grow through acquisitions, including the purchase of Virgin America in 2016, which significantly increased its presence on the West Coast.

This expansion has enabled Alaska Airlines to offer more destinations and improved connectivity for travelers flying from LAX.

Check-in and Security Procedures at Terminal 6

Navigating check-in and security procedures at Terminal 6 is designed to be efficient and straightforward for Alaska Airlines passengers. The airline offers multiple check-in options, including online check-in through its website or mobile app, allowing travelers to secure their boarding passes before arriving at the airport. For those who prefer in-person assistance, self-service kiosks are available throughout the terminal, enabling passengers to check in quickly and print their boarding passes.

Once checked in, passengers must proceed through security screening before accessing the departure gates. Terminal 6 is equipped with advanced security technology aimed at expediting the screening process while maintaining safety standards. Travelers are encouraged to arrive early to allow sufficient time for check-in and security procedures, especially during peak travel times when lines may be longer.

Alaska Airlines provides guidance on recommended arrival times based on flight schedules to help passengers plan accordingly.

Lounge Access for Alaska Airlines Passengers

Alaska Airlines offers lounge access for its premium passengers at LAX Terminal 6 through the Alaska Lounge program. These lounges provide a tranquil escape from the bustling airport environment, featuring comfortable seating areas, complimentary snacks and beverages, and business amenities such as Wi-Fi and workstations. The lounges are designed to cater to both leisure and business travelers, offering a quiet space to unwind or catch up on work before flights.

Access to the Alaska Lounge is available for first-class passengers, elite Mileage Plan members, and those who purchase day passes.

The lounge experience is enhanced by attentive staff who are dedicated to providing exceptional service.

Travelers can enjoy a selection of local wines and craft beers while relaxing in a comfortable setting away from the crowds of the terminal.

This exclusive access adds value to the travel experience for Alaska Airlines passengers flying out of LAX.
